In this episode of The Zero Emission Zone, we explore how the synergy between crystalline carbon nano-onions and polydimethylsiloxane (PDMS) coatings is enhancing the durability of proton-exchange membrane fuel cells (PEMFCs). With the challenges of frequent start-ups, shutdowns, and fuel starvation in mind, this breakthrough could extend the life and efficiency of fuel cells.
